Miriam Shapira
Miriam Shapira is an author known for her contributions to Jewish children's literature, particularly in the realm of storytelling that enriches the cultural understanding of young readers. Her works often incorporate themes of Jewish tradition, ethics, and the importance of community, which are central to her narratives. Shapira's stories are crafted to not only entertain but also to impart moral lessons and cultural values.
Throughout her career, Miriam Shapira has collaborated with other authors and illustrators to produce a variety of educational and engaging books for children. Her ability to connect with her audience through relatable characters and meaningful plots makes her books beloved among her readers. Shapira's contributions have been recognized in the Jewish educational community, where her books serve as valuable resources.
Miriam Shapira's dedication to Jewish education is evident in her writing, as she continues to explore new ways to engage and educate young minds about Jewish culture and heritage. Her work supports the growth of cultural pride and understanding among Jewish children, making her a significant contributor to the field of Jewish children's literature.
